Не обособляется свидетель позволяют безопасно создавать в канал открытия сделок?

В ржавых Рассела бумаги об упрощенной версией молнии Сети, некоторые проблемы по поводу практической реализации открытия канала метод от оригинала в статье упоминаются:

  1. Якорь идентификатор транзакции, необходимые для совершения ввода, станет известно лишь после подписания якорь.
  2. Якорные операции может быть malleated одной из сторон перед входом в блокчейн, оказание обязательство ввод в негодность.

В статье упоминается, упоминается как 2 Проблема не решается BIP62, но не говорить о сегрегации свидетеля. Эти две задачи эффективно решаются с сегрегированных свидетель?

+374
muhumuk 23 авг. 2010 г., 15:14:31
18 ответов

Небольшое уточнение - шифрование вообще тема о помрачении данных, поэтому он не может быть прочитан. Если вас интересуют алгоритмы подписания вещи, вы не ищете шифрования, но вы ищете алгоритмы подписи.

Алгоритмы подписи, как правило, тема про математически, показывая, что только ты мог бы отправить данные, пока не надо затемнять его.

На подпись алгоритмы, используемые в Bitcoin:

  1. Google для алгоритма ECDSA.
  2. Википедия запись на уровнем.
  3. Биткоин Вики запись на уровнем.

Вообще, посмотри в теме алгоритмы цифровой подписи, в общем, и на эллиптических кривых алгоритм цифровой подписи в частности.

Эта тема находится в области криптографии, а не биткоин конкретными. Если у вас есть больше вопросы, пожалуйста, вы должны проверить крипто ЮВ.

+973
mloop1 03 февр. '09 в 4:24

Мне лично нравится то, что них. делает. Это связано с их обслуживанием, но он использует довольно остроумный распространения данных из нескольких биржах. Они используют то, что называется Биткоин лучшее предложение (ВВВ). Они тянут в рынок данные из нескольких биржах и создать гигантские таблицы все ордера на покупку и продажу.

ВВВ рассчитывается путем моделирования автоматической маршрутизации ордера на продажу на рынке, на всех биржах, с нулевой комиссий.

Дополнительные сведения см. по ссылке ниже:

https://bitpay.com/bitcoin-exchange-rates

API доступен здесь:

https://bitpay.com/api/rates

Он обновляется раз в минуту.

+959
Qirequiam 9 июл. 2011 г., 22:28:49

Взгляните на https://coinsplit.io/. Это биткоин платежная система, которая разбивает входящие транзакции в соответствии с вашими настройками и отправить их дальше.

Например: https://coinsplit.io/scheme/248/

+954
Tony Piper 28 окт. 2016 г., 10:20:09

Люди часто говорят о SHA256 и как это одна операция, но это не так. Скорее, на входе разбивается на 64-байтовых кусков, а затем каждый кусок положить в функцию сжатия. Состояние хэш получаться через что-то хеширование не зависит от будущих данных. Поскольку случайное число находится во втором блоке, меняя код не меняет состояние хэш-функции после хеширования первый кусок.

Это полезно в других приложениях. Например, если вы хешировании больших файлов, это означает, что вы можете хэш его, не загружая весь файл в память сразу или загружать его с диска несколько раз.

Практическим следствием этого для биткойн-майнеры, что 99.99999998% времени, вам нужно только 2 итерации функция сжатия SHA256 для проверки возможного решения блока, а не 3. Другими словами, вы можете добывать на 50% быстрее. Конечно, так как все так делают, это просто означает, что сложность выше для всех.

midstate буквально в государственной серединепути через хеширование.

См. также: сделал Сатоши намерены разрешить midstate вычисления для ускорения майнинга?

+926
Dewei Liu 16 нояб. 2015 г., 18:36:17

Я хочу создать сайт, когда пользователи на пение получит уникальный адрес, и после получения моего веб-сайта,они могут автоматически вывод денег также. Заключается в том, что интеграции биткоин бесплатно ? Плз помогите я noobie к этому.

+907
Tyhja 5 мар. 2019 г., 3:59:52
  1. блокчейн не запись на их сервере любой отдельный ключ, или любой ключ на все; или, они делают, но они шифруются и они не могут получить к ним доступ, только вы можете

  2. "смотреть только" адреса открытых ключей, только все равно

+877
Lee Theobald 5 февр. 2010 г., 17:23:05

Сеть Bitcoin состоит из множества узлов, а также Шахтеры. Если вы являетесь пользователем вы можете запустить узел, чтобы убедиться, что вы подключены к сети Биткойн и ваши сделки подтверждаются.

Есть несколько различных реализаций программного обеспечения, таких как те, что вы перечислили. Все реализации должны придерживаться строгих правил консенсуса определенными в протоколе биткоина, либо остальные сети будут их банить. Код, который не является критическим консенсуса могут быть изменены, так что каждая реализация может быть немного отличается.

Большинство крупных шахтеров, возможно, их собственные модифицированные версии кода, чтобы удовлетворить их потребности лучше.

+702
user299410 28 сент. 2016 г., 19:59:34

Нет, вы не можете сделать это. В Bitcoin, все зависит от плательщика к исполнению сделки, а не приемник. Вы как приемник ничего не может сделать, чтобы плательщик даст вам деньги в отличие от платежных систем Фиат.

Однако, если все ваши клиенты, используя централизованную службу, как Coinbase, вы можете создать программное обеспечение, которое использует API blockchain кошелек и по сути дает разрешение на перемещение монет этого человека. Это позволяет сделать операции, чтобы заплатить вам, но он также требует, чтобы пользователь доверял вам, чтобы не украли свои деньги. Там должна быть такая система, скорее всего, что делает эта установка более надежным и менее опасным для пользователей.

+686
Todor Buyukliev 15 мая 2010 г., 20:27:47

Учитывая количество пользователей vanitygen, и тот факт, что каждый пользователь генерирует миллионы/миллиарды биткоин-адресов, не бежим только из биткоин-адресов? Что произойдет, если мы не заканчивалась?

+666
flares 6 апр. 2019 г., 13:14:30

является ли биржа предлагает паре АВС/Def или защ/Азбука зависит от читаемости значений. поэтому большинство бирж имеют одну и ту же пару заказов. вы можете увидеть, что влияние на https://coinmarketcap.com/currencies/ethereum/#markets если вы поиск для "Эт/БТЦ" и если вы ищите "БТЦ/ЕТН". но вы всегда можете торговать в обоих направлениях. вернемся к вашему примеру "а что если кто-то хочет купить BTC за счет продажи или сообщества и т. д. Это возможно?" да. допустим, вы торгуете на рынке Эт/БТЦ: заявление "я покупаю БТЦ" равна "я продаю Эт". (и противоположные заявления будет "я покупаю Эт" и "я продаю БТЦ", которые также возможны на каждом Эт/БТЦ-рынок).

"как мы можем вычислить это значение с учетом цены на обмен дает о Эт/БТЦ?", как Элиягу подчеркнул значение-это просто величина, обратная цене, но это значение редко показываются. посмотрите на БТЦ/USDT например: текущая цена составляет $8101. никто не хочет пару USDT/БТЦ, потому что цена будет 0.0001234415 БТЦ (1/8101 БТД), который, вероятно, очень знакомы для большинства пользователей.

+632
pickles 30 июн. 2011 г., 0:47:50

Имейте в виду, при нынешних ценах это займет очень долгое время, чтобы получить ваши начальные инвестиции обратно в облачный майнинг. Там было много сообщений о облачный майнинг для схемы Понци пирамида как они имеют преимущество "время" на их стороне. Они в основном платят тебе за то, что вы заплатили их медленно.

Однако, если цена на биткоин. существенно повысятся, вы можете получать прибыль, занимаясь анализом облака. Вам лучше использовать $150 на 150 $в BTC и держа против добычи его через облако. Вы мгновенно получаете BTC на стоимость доллара США против ожидания.

Мой совет, если вы хотите попасть в горнодобывающей промышленности как "хобби" просто получить USB-Шахтер вы можете найти на eBay. Или просто мой компьютер и присоединиться к бассейн с одним из других прибыльных монеты, найденные здесь: http://www.coinwarz.com -- майнинг биткойнов-это проигранная битва для солиста.

+550
jonse 12 авг. 2010 г., 21:08:58

А Трезор подписанное сообщение с 3-адрес можно проверить здесь:

https://jhoenicke.github.io/brainwallet.github.io/#verify

Или вы можете проверить его с другого кошелька Трезор.

+498
vijay kumar 24 авг. 2016 г., 13:41:52

Использование против алгоритме Scrypt и SHA256 оказывает влияние на доказательство работы, но не влияет на схему подписи или структуры сделки. Единственное, что должно отразиться на вас при использовании этой библиотеки является адресом префикс, который отличается альткоинов.

Стандартный префикс адреса для биткоин 0. На догикоины, например, 30. Так что вы могли бы использовать эту же библиотеку и создавать допустимые операции Догкоин просто передать дополнительный параметр в функцию pubtoaddr вот так:

паб = pubtoaddr(паб, 30)
+365
rakib islam 23 дек. 2017 г., 20:50:36

Я думаю, в тот момент, когда вы взяли эти цифры, бирже MtGox остановила торги на несколько часов, замораживание цен это.

Другие рынки продолжили торговле и их цены поползли вниз. Вот почему MtGox стоимость кажется очень высокой.

Тогда единственное реальное различие является btceUSD и bitstampUSD, с разницей в 7 долларов. Я думаю, это было связано с тем, что эти рынки являются менее стабильными, чем бирже MtGox. Как правило, их цены, как правило, следуют бирже MtGox потому что человек не будет, вероятно, торговать по значительно разным ценам. Но когда бирже MtGox пошла на удержание, цены на других биржах вроде разбился. Наверное, они просто не врезаться в той же скоростью, в результате чего цена на рынке с наименьшими объем уменьшить быстрее.

В настоящее время на бирже MtGox снова торгуется и цены стабилизировались немного. Однако, это всегда будет так, что (покуда он остается самым большим рынком) цена бирже MtGox будет бежать впереди цена других. Остальные в основном следуют в течение нескольких минут или часов, но в это время хаос и дикие колебания, небольшие рынки догнать менее быстро.

+313
Mohammad Adnan 31 июл. 2011 г., 9:44:57

Я не думаю, что это будет сделать разницу. Если вы используете анкер 10-порт "энергетический батончик" стиль USB хаб (что это звучит, как вы, исходя из вашего описания это + тот факт, что этот центр очень часто используются с USB майнеры), это довольно надежный узел. Один из моих добывающие вышки (которая удваивает как медиа-центр) имеет 8 блок erupters + USB вентилятор + внешний USB жесткий диск, и все устройства функционировать без каких-либо затруднений.

+304
Reinete 3 июн. 2011 г., 3:59:53

Привет я ищу некоторые примеры кода на сжатие биткоин публичных ключи от кривой secp256k1. Просто для меня понять, я видел код собирается из сжатого в несжатый, я бы хотел увидеть также код от распаковки сжатых. Любой язык-это хорошо, желательно на Java и JS.

+298
rinku 2 февр. 2013 г., 15:39:08

Я пытаюсь узнать, сколько подтверждений транзакции. Однако я получаю ошибку, когда я пытаюсь сделать gettransaction.

http://block-explorer.com/tx/e15e0edd6d6b07531c146a91528ba628b28d37acb28e6a271a563a2284092e16 GetBlock отлично работает с Здесь сделки.. также getrawtransaction работ.

Однако, когда я пытаюсь gettransaction я получаю эту ошибку. Удаленный сервер возвратил ошибку: (500) Внутренняя ошибка сервера.

Это как мой запрос выглядит как {"id":"0","method":"gettransaction","params":["e15e0edd6d6b07531c146a91528ba628b28d37acb28e6a271a563a2284092e16"]}

Любые идеи, что я делаю неправильно здесь?

+291
MEDINA 9 авг. 2012 г., 1:42:53

BitcoinCore 0.13 теперь поддерживает BIP32 кошельки. Документации, что если я создаю новый кошелек и зашифровать его, это будет HD-кошелька. Тогда я могу сделать разовую резервную копию мастер-ключа.

Представьте, что я делаю все шаги, перечисленные выше. Я начала генерации адресов и приема платежей. Я не делает никаких резервных копий.

Как я могу восстановить мой кошелек в любое время в будущем (все ключи, сгенерированные после первоначального резервного копирования?)?

+238
Polar 31 июл. 2012 г., 20:26:57

Показать вопросы с тегом